TLDR

  • Volkswagen has unveiled the electric ID. Polo, a new generation of its compact hatchback that has sold over 20 million units globally.
  • The ID. Polo is built on the MEB+ platform, offering front-wheel drive with three power levels and two battery options, providing ranges up to 454 kilometers (WLTP).
  • The interior features a digitized dashboard and a 13-inch central screen, with a balance of touch controls and physical buttons, and includes advanced driver-assistance systems.

Volkswagen is ushering in a new era with the all-electric ID. Polo, a reimagining of a beloved compact hatchback that has achieved over 20 million sales worldwide. This move signifies the brand's strong commitment to electrification, adapting a model with a rich history to meet the demands of the future.

The ID. Polo is engineered on the dedicated MEB+ platform, ensuring optimal performance and space utilization for an electric vehicle. With options for varying power outputs and battery sizes, it promises a competitive range of up to 454 kilometers on a single charge, addressing range anxiety for consumers. The rapid charging capability further enhances its practicality for daily use.

Inside, the ID. Polo embraces a modern, digital-first approach with a 10-inch instrument cluster and a 13-inch infotainment screen. Notably, Volkswagen has heeded customer feedback by retaining some physical controls, a decision that balances technological advancement with user-friendliness. This thoughtful integration of features, alongside standard and optional driver-assistance systems, positions the ID. Polo as a technologically advanced yet accessible option in the compact electric segment.
